    Who is Dr. Rogers, Podiatrist in Provo, UT?

    Dr. Thomas Rogers is a Podiatrist, who primarily practices in Provo, UT. Dr. Rogers graduated from Dr. William M. Scholl College of Podiatric Medicine, Chicago, Illinois. He is a member of the American College of Foot and Ankle Surgeons, American Podiatric Medical Association, and Utah Podiatric Medical Association. Dr. Rogers is fluent in English and Spanish, and is currently seeing new patients. Dr. Rogers’s practice accepts Medicare, UnitedHealthcare and other major insurance plans.     What is Dr. Thomas Rogers's specialty?

    Dr. Rogers is a Podiatrist near Provo, UT. A podiatrist is a person qualified by a Doctor of Podiatric Medicine (D.P.M.) degree, licensed by the state, and practicing within the scope of that license. Podiatrists diagnose and treat foot diseases and deformities.
